Demonstration of how to pass parameters and execute a workflow on the KNIME Server via a workflow-provided REST-endpoint. The workflow is called via a POST-request with the required parameters as a JSON-object in the request-body. The the server's REST API for more details.

Here we demo how to use the Call Workflow (Table Based) node, which can execute another workflow on the same machine (locally or on the server). This, e.g. helps to use functionality that other workflows provide and modularize workflows in general.
This workflow demonstrates how to use the Call Workflow (Table Based) node in order to run multiple instances of another workflow in parallel. The called workflow performs a prediction task. The read data set is scored via a previously built model in the workflow that is called.
This example shows how to orchestrate the fault tolerant execution of multiple local KNIME Workflows. All Workflows in the batch are repeatedly executed until they succeed or reach a user-defined maximum number of fails.
